I made a menu button for "Automatic Crop / Alt+Y", but then it displays always a dialogue for colour selection. Here I have to press OK.

How to create a button with "Alt+Y PLUS Enter"?

I think the way to go here is creating a variation of the existing short cut 'Alt + Y'.

Such a variation could be either:
* Ctrl+Alt+Y
* Alt+Shift+Y
* Ctrl+Alt+Shift+Y

A - Apply effect/filter without showing dialog
Using/Applying the same effect/filter repeatively without displaying the appropriate dialog might be a common use case. Perhaps this "technique" of providing an extra shortcut could be applied to all filters/effects. In this case, shortcut combination must be used that does not clash with any other shortcuts.

B - Repeat last effect/filter
Alternatively, there might be a menu item "Image > Repeat <name of filter/effect>" and one single key combination which repeats the last effect/filter used. This would be a both simple and flexible solution.
